About Carlyle

Carlyle is a ghost town in Wibaux County, Montana, sitting on ranch land just one to one and a half miles west of the North Dakota border. What was once an agricultural community has been absorbed into grazing land, and a small cemetery lies southeast of the old town site.

At its peak in the 1940s, Carlyle supported a population of 221 and was served by a Northern Pacific Railway branch running out of Beach, North Dakota. Today visitors will find little more than open ranchland, the remnants of that rural community, and the quiet cemetery that marks the town's former presence.
